> I recently had to discontinue lithium after adding Nardil to my treatment regime. It seems that the combination of these two drugs produced a mild to moderate serotonin syndrome. Symptoms included diaphoresis, hyperreflexia, ataxia, and hypertonia (especially of the lower back muscles). In addition, I experienced urinary retention that was non-reactive to bethanechol. All of these things disappeared upon the discontinuation of lithium. My rationale for deciding upon lithium as an offending agent was that the pro-serotonergic properties of lithium (serotonin release) acted synergistically with those of Nardil. I had no such problem with the combination of Parnate and lithium.
